RESTAURANT STYLE SALSA
Recipe video above. Just like what you get at your favourite restaurant and those jars sold alongside corn chips at the grocery store.... but it's better, healthier and cheaper! The fresh flavour is so, so good. Make it chunkier or smoother, to your taste.
Provided by Nagi
Categories Dip
Time 5m
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Place onion and jalapeno in the food processor first, then add remaining ingredients (start with 1/2 tbsp lime juice).
- Blitz to desired consistency - I like mine pretty smooth because you get better flavour out of the onion etc.
- Taste test with corn chip for salt and lime. Adjust if necessary.
- Refrigerate 1 hour before serving with corn chips, or other dippers (see in post for suggestions).
HOT SALSA DIP
Hot Salsa Dip - only 4 ingredients! This stuff is AMAZING!!!! Cream cheese, taco seasoning, cheddar cheese and salsa. There are never any leftovers when I take this to a party! Make ahead of time and bake when ready to serve. Easy and delicious Mexican dip!!
Provided by Plain Chicken
Categories Appetizer
Time 30m
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350ºF.
- Combine cream cheese, 1 cup of cheese and seasoning. Spread into bottom of a 1-quart baking dish. Top cream cheese mixture with salsa. Sprinkle remaining 3/4 cup cheese on top of salsa.
- Bake for 15-20 minutes.
SO-SIMPLE SALSA DIP
Salsa's great served alone with chips, but mixing and heating it with cream cheese makes a wonderfully warm dip!
Provided by By Betty Crocker Kitchens
Categories Appetizer
Time 10m
Yield 28
Number Of Ingredients 3
Steps:
- In 1-quart saucepan, heat cream cheese and salsa over low heat about 5 minutes, stirring occasionally, until cream cheese is melted.
- Keep warm in heatproof dish. Serve with chips.

CHEDDAR SALSA DIP (HOT OR COLD)
Tis the season for dips and spreads. This is cheesy, tasty and easy to make. Originally from the Prodigy cooking site, circa 1/93; and it's still good after all these years. There are a lot of excellent Prodigy recipes in my "Olde" file. Way back then, I read Prodigy on a black screen with gold letters, called it my Steeler computer! Ahhhh, the good old days. Add 20-25 minutes to time if you want to serve this hot.

Steps:
- In a bowl, with an electric mixer, at medium speed, beat cheese until creamy. Blend in remaining ingredients.
- Cover and chill for at least 2 hours before serving. Serve as a dip.
- Cooking Tip: FOR WARM: Prepare as above, spoon cheese mixture into a 1-quart casserole. Bake at 375 for 20-25 minutes or until browned and bubbly. Let stand 5 minutes.
- *Number of servings depends on appetites of guests!

SALSA
This is a recipe I just throw together, but it is very popular. Serve with tortilla chips.
Provided by Cecilia Donnelly
Categories Appetizers and Snacks Dips and Spreads Recipes Salsa Recipes Tomato Salsa Recipes
Time 10m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- In a medium-size mixing bowl, combine tomatoes, onion, cilantro, garlic, lime juice, tomatillo, and salt to taste. Mix well. Add 1/2 of the jalapeno pepper, and taste. If you desire your salsa with more of a kick, add the remaining 1/2 jalapeno. If you are satisfied with the salsa's heat, do not add the remaining jalapeno pepper. Cover the salsa, and chill until ready to serve.

SALSA CHEESE DIP
Are you looking for a speedy dip for tortilla chips? Try this cool crowd-pleaser from Judy Barry of West Milford, New Jersey. She jazzes up cream cheese with salsa, then tops it off with chopped veggies and cheese.
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Appetizers
Time 10m
Yield 14-16 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- In a small bowl, beat cream cheese until smooth. Beat in 1 cup of salsa until combined. Spread onto a 12-in. serving plate. Sprinkle with green pepper, onion and tomato. Top with the remaining salsa; sprinkle with cheese. Serve with tortilla chips.
